Oh, Ben
I felt you then, Ben And my skin broke and my eyes seized and I Was caught in the spider’s web. I flitted like a leaf. But hope wasn’t ever enough. They lied. All I want is to lie with you, Ben as still as government And make love to you, as sweet as forgiveness. But that’s impossible You left millenniums ago And my bus pass is long expired.
